Choisya x dewitteana 'Aztec Pearl'


  • Common Name - Mexican mock orange 'Aztec Pearl'
  • Botanical Name - Choisya x dewitteana 'Aztec Pearl'
  • Family - Rutaceae
  • Bud - opposite
  • Bark -  smooth, multi-stemmed, tan
  • Leaf -  pinnate compound, obovate shape, rounded apex, cuneate base, entire margin, pinnate veins
  • Flower - corymb inflorescence, perfect, fragrant, May - October
  • Fruit - aborted
  • Habit - dense
  • Form - round
  • Size - 2-3 m
  • Culture - full sun/ part shade, acidic/well drained soil
  • Use - accent plant, hedge row, mass planting, fragrance
